Javed Akhtar arrived at the Bombay Central Station sixty-one years years ago. He expressed his sincere gratitude on social media by sharing the story of the 19-year-old who went on to accomplish a great deal in Mumbai, Maharashtra. The screenwriter and lyricist described the difficulties he encountered on October 4, 1964, when he arrived in Mumbai for the first time.
Javed Akhtar disclosed that on October 4, 1964, at the age of 19, he landed in Mumbai with a mere 27 paisa in his pocket. He described experiencing homelessness, malnutrition, and unemployment, among other afflictions. Despite everything, he is incredibly appreciative of the love he received along the way from Mumbai, the state of Maharashtra, and his nation, India.
Javed Akhtar said, "On 4th October 1964 a 19 year old boy had disembarked at Bombay central station with 27 naya paisa in his pocket . Went through homelessness , starvation , unemployment but when I look at the grand total i feel life has been too kind to me . For that I can not but help but thank Mumbai , Maharashtra, my country and all those who looked at work kindly. Thank you , thank you so much (sic)."

Javed Akhtar married Honey Irani in 1972, and the two of them have two kids - Zoya Akhtar and Farhan Akhtar. In 1984, their 11-year marriage ended in divorce. His unsuccessful marriage to Honey was attributed to his drunkenness. He claimed that all of his resentment was bottled up inside of him since the culture he was taught in Lucknow forbade him from using profanity.

Javed Akhtar admitted to Mojo Story that he began drinking when he was between the ages of 20 and 21 and stopped when he was 42. He claimed to be able to purchase a bottle and to consume one nearly every night.
Javed Akhtar is well-known for composing hits like Deewar (1975), Sholay (1975), Zanjeer (1973), Don (1978), and Mr. India (1987), among others, alongside his then-colleague Salim Khan. He has also composed music for movies over the years, including Raees, Talaash, Jodhaa Akbar, Dil Chahta Hai, and Gully Boy.
